Windows shortcuts no longer work after upgrade to Windows 11

Dear Community,

Unfortunately, since the upgrade to Windows 11, numerous important shortcuts no longer work, especially Win + V and Win + Shift + S.

Background infos: The clipboard is activated (Ctrl + C and Ctrl + V shortcuts also work). Other selected shortcuts also work with the Windows key, e.g. Win + E. The same problems exist across different devices that have received the upgrade.
